Torchvision models utils alexnet()squeezenet = models. models:包含常用的模型结构(含预训练模型),例如AlexNet、VGG、ResNet等 torchvision. We provide pre-trained models for the ResNet variants and AlexNet, using the PyTorch torch. torchvision. utils import load_state_dict_from_url 时会出现以下报错: 而该语句在 pytorch=1. My torch version is 1. utils import load_state_dict_from_url moved to from torchvision. General information on pre-trained weights¶ from torchvision. 0, torchvision=0. 4,请检查其他问题 版权声明:本 from torchvision. draw_bounding_boxes (image, boxes[, labels, ]) Draws bounding boxes on given RGB image. models: 提供深度学习中各种经典的网络结构、预训练好的模型,如:Alex-Net、 VGG 、 ResNet 、Inception等。 torchvision. utils:其他的一些有 Args: name (callable or str): The model builder function or the name under which it is registered. 1. SHI-Labs/VMFormer#5. utils import load_state_dict_from_url ModuleNotFoundError: No module named 'torchvision. Just a few examples are: Visualizing feature maps. The :mod:`video_reader` package includes a native C++ implementation on top of FFMPEG No module named 'torchvision. you cannot import load_state_dict_from_url from . from typing import Union, Optional, List, Tuple, Text, BinaryIO import pathlib import torch import math import warnings import numpy as np from PIL import Image, ImageDraw, ImageFont, ImageColor __all__ = Parameters: tensor (Tensor or list) – 4D mini-batch Tensor of shape (B x C x H x W) or a list of images all of the same size. datasets torchvision. These can be constructed by passing pretrained=True: torchvision 是PyTorch中专门用来处理图像的库,这个包中有四个大类。 torchvision. models . Open valucn opened this issue Dec 24, 2023 · 1 comment Open ModuleNotFoundError: No module named 'torchvision. squeezenet1_0()densenet = models. utils 猜测,用来做 雪碧图的 ( sprite image )。 给定 4D mini-batch Tensor , 形状为 (B x C x H x W) ,或者一个 a list of image ,做成一个 size 为 (B / nrow, nrow) 的雪碧图。 import torchvision. pytorchvision. one of {‘pyav’, ‘video_reader’}. load_state_dict_from_url(). 1. 确认torchvision库是否已安装 ModuleNotFoundError: No module named 'torchvision. It is a Pythonic binding for the FFmpeg libraries. datasets:一些加载数据的函数及常用的数据集接口 torchvision. utils"的模块,可能是因为你没有正确安装torchvision或者这个模块不存在。请检查安装是否正确或尝试升级torchvision版本。 ### 回答2: 这个错误是由于在当前环境中找不到torchvision. Sign in get_model¶ torchvision. utils import load_state_dict_from_url is not applicable. py by using the command: python demo. 4,请检查其他问题 About. mnasnet0_5 (pretrained=False, progress=True, **kwargs) [source] ¶ MNASNet with depth multiplier of 0. utils torchvision. normalize (bool, optional) – If True, shift the image to the range (0, 1), by 它表示程序试图导入torchvision. densenet_161() We provide pre-trained models for the ResNet variants and AlexNet, using the PyTorch torch. utils' 的模块。解决这个问题的方法是将 'from torchvision. The :mod:`pyav` package uses the 3rd party PyAv library. hub import load_state_dict_from_url 即可。 (这是我所遇到的问题,通过这种方式解决了) 错误原因:torchvision的版本问题 解决方案:将BIT_CD-master\models\resnet. 错误提示:ModuleNotFoundError: No module named 'torchvision. models torchvision. 5 from “MnasNet: Platform-Aware Neural Architecture Search for Mobile”. Parameters. Parameters: name – The name under which the model is registered. segmentation源码接口的定义函数deeplabv3_resnet101加载模型的函数_load_model创建用于分割的resnet函数_segm_resnettorchvision. The original code from . squeezenet1_1 (pretrained=False, **kwargs) [source] ¶ SqueezeNet 1. Args: backend (string): Name of the video backend. 0 and torchvision version is 0. feature_extraction package contains feature extraction utilities that let us tap into our models to access intermediate transformations of our inputs. When I run demo. 在Python的PyTorch和torchvision库中,有时会遇到ModuleNotFoundError: No module named 'torchvision. progress (bool, optional): If True, displays a progress bar of the download to stderr torchvision独立于Pytorch,需通过pip install torchvision 安装。torchvision 主要包含以下三部分: models : 提供深度学习中各种经典的网络结构以及训练好的模型,包括Alex Net, VGG系列、ResNet系列、Inception系列 The torchvision. Returns: Name of the video backend. Returns: weights_enum (WeightsEnum): The weights enum class associated with the model. utils模块所 import torchvision. VGG [source] ¶ VGG 11-layer model (configuration “A”) from “Very Deep Convolutional Networks For Large-Scale Image Recognition”. import torchvision. 0. 0, without sacrificing accuracy. _utils'"的错误可能是因为torchvision版本更新导致的。 解决方法是将"from torchvision . Closed Zingway opened this issue Apr 24, 2020 · 1 comment Closed ModuleNotFoundError: No module named 'torchvision. utils import load_state_dict_from_url 时会出现以下报错: >> > from torchvision. regards! ptrblck November 11, 2021, 8:17am 2. transforms和torch. 1 to run the code, I run to the statement from Examples:: >>> m = torchvision. vgg11 (pretrained: bool = False, progress: bool = True, ** kwargs: Any) → torchvision. Learn about PyTorch’s features and capabilities. hub is an easy way to load pretrained models from public GitHub repositories and you can find the currently supported models here. alexnet() squeezenet = models. utils import make_grid from torchvision. Returns: The initialized model. utils'` 错误 当遇到此错误时,通常是因为使用的 `torchvision` 版本较高,其中某些模块路径发生了变化。具体来说,`torchvision. See:class:`~torchvision. My guess ### 解决 `ModuleNotFoundError: No module named 'torchvision. hubimportload_state_dict_from_url。 改成. models. models subpackage contains definitions of models for addressing different tasks, including: image classification, pixelwise semantic segmentation, object detection, instance change . from typing import Type, Any, Callable, Union, List, Optional import torch import torch. . padding (int, optional) – amount of padding. 4,请检查其他问题 import torchvision. Default: 2. **config (Any) – parameters passed to the model builder method. General information on pre-trained weights¶ 目录 - 问题描述 - 原因探寻 - 解决方法 - 方法一 - 方法二 - 方法三 - 问题描述 笔者在使用 pytorch=1. utilsimportload_state_dict_from_url改为fromtorch. The final grid size is (B / nrow, nrow). utils import load_state_dict_from_url 替换为from torch. model_zoo 预训练 (pre-train)的模型, 可以通过参数 pretrained=True 来构造这些预训练模型. hub import load_state_dict_from_url'。这个改变针对较高版本的PyTorch。 ### 回答3: "No module named 'torchvision. These can be constructed by passing pretrained=True:. """ model = get_model_builder (name) if isinstance (name, Datasets, Transforms and Models specific to Computer Vision - vision/torchvision/models/quantization/utils. utils. vgg. datasets 是用来进行数据加载的,PyTorch团队在这个包中提前处理好了很多很多图片 The torchvision. valucn opened this issue Dec 24, 2023 · 1 comment Comments. DataParallel,从而扩展其功能。在上面的示例中,我们使用了预先训练好的ResNet-18模型,并创建了 Torchvision库下包括四个常用的包models、datasets、transforms和utils,这篇文章针对每个包进行简单介绍。 PyTorch 快速入门 教程 【小土堆】- Torchvision 中数据集的使用 The torchvision. The torchvision. models subpackage contains definitions of models for addressing different tasks, including: image classification, pixelwise semantic segmentation, object detection, instance segmentation, person keypoint detection, video classification, and optical flow. _internally_replaced_utils import load_state_dict_from_url. General information on pre-trained weights¶ torchvision主要包含以下四部分: torchvision. /assets') Naturally, we can also plot bounding boxes produced by torchvision detection 我们提供使用PyTorch torch. transforms torchvision. box_fg_iou_thresh (float): minimum IoU between the proposals and the GT box so that they can be considered as positive during training of the classification head box_bg_iou_thresh (float): maximum IoU between the proposals and the GT box - 问题描述. 笔者在使用 pytorch=1. Zingway opened this issue Apr 24, 2020 · 1 comment Comments. 1 model from the official SqueezeNet repo. The following are 29 code examples of torchvision. hub import load_state_dict_from_url 即可。(这是我所遇到的问题,通过这种方式解决了)3. hub import load_state_dict_from_url 即可。(这是我所遇到的问题,通过这种方式解决了) 3. utils'的模块。 要解决这个问题,你可以尝试以下几个步骤: torchvision. model_zoo TORCHVISION参考 TORCHVISION参考 torchvision torchvision. This could be useful for a variety of applications in computer vision. nn. These can be constructed by passing pretrained=True: Instancing a pre-trained model will download its The torchvision. utils模块,但该模块不存在。可能是因为程序使用的torchvision版本过旧,或者是程序中使用了错误的模块名称。建议检查程序代码,并确认torchvision的版本是否正确,并尝试更新 from torchvision. 就行了. transforms主要包括一些常用的图形变换,它由以下四个部分组成: torchvision. Community. Default: 8. py第3行from torchvision. utils; Shortcuts Source code for torchvision. resnet18() alexnet = models. 1 的环境运行代码时,运行到语句 from torchvision. hub can fix the problem. utils' #53. resnet. 检查torchvision版本(可通过pip list 或者conda list 进行检查) 2. 4x less computation and slightly fewer parameters than SqueezeNet 1. models源码torchvision. resnet18 (pretrained = True) torchvision. About. utils` 已经被移除或更改。 The torchvision. resnet18 (weights=ResNet18_Weights. Copy link torch. nn as nn from torch import Tensor from. Return type Datasets, Transforms and Models specific to Computer Vision - pytorch/vision torchvision. model_zoo 。 torchvision. Parameters: tensor (Tensor or list) – 4D mini-batch Tensor of shape (B x C x H x W) or a list of images all of the same size. utils' 错误提示表明您的环境中缺少名为 'torchvision. models as models resnet18 = models. set_image_backend (backend) [source] ¶ torchvision. models. VGG11_Weights` below for more details, and possible values. utils'是PyTorch的torchvision库中的一个模块,它包含了一些用于处理图像和视频的高级功能。 Models (Beta) Discover, publish, Source code for torchvision. _internally_replaced_utils import load_state_dict_from_url from. utils”的Python模块。下面我将介绍一些可能会导致此错误的原因以及对应的解决方案。 1. utils import load_state_dict_from_url' 改为 'from torch. utils to torch. utils import _log_api_usage_once __all__ = import torchvision. Join the PyTorch developer community to contribute, learn, and get your questions answered. densenet_161() 我们提供的Pathway变体和alexnet预训练的模型,利用pytorch 的 torch. utils' #41. 检查torchvision版本(可通过pip list 或者conda list 进行检查)2. utils` 已经被移除或更改。 torchvision. utils'" 这个错误提示通常与PyTorch和Torchvision安装有关,它表示Python不能找到名为“torchvision. model def set_video_backend (backend): """ Specifies the package used to decode videos. 0, to The torchvision. pretrained – If True, returns a model pre-trained on 在使用PyTorch的torchvision库时,有时会遇到’ModuleNotFoundError: No module named ‘torchvision. 1)这可能是因为你还没有安装这个模块,或者安装的版本不正确。 torchvision. wide_resnet101_2 (pretrained: bool = False, progress: bool = True, **kwargs) → torchvision. MNASNet¶ torchvision. 确认torchvision库是否已安装 1. 文章浏览阅 After consulting torchvision's code repository, there is a solution: Note that this syntax is only for higher versions of PyTorch. ; nrow (int, optional) – Number of images displayed in each row of the grid. models as modelsresnet18 = models. The torchvision. utils; Shortcuts Source code The torchvision. DEFAULT) >>> # extract layer1 and layer3, giving as names `feat1` and feat2` >>> new_m = We provide pre-trained models, using the PyTorch torch. models as models; resnet18 = models. transforms:常用的图片变换,例如裁剪、旋转等 torchvision. 11. Return type: str. datasets:提供常用的数据集,设计上继承 Models (Beta) Discover, publish, torchvision > torchvision. 2. The model is the same as ResNet except for the bottleneck number of channels which is twice larger in every block. pretrained – If True, returns a model pre-trained on Feature extraction for model inspection¶. utils' 2. Copy link 文章浏览阅读318次。这个错误通常表示你的代码中引用了缺失的模块。在这种情况下,缺少了名为'torchvision. hub import load_state_dict_from_url ModuleNotFoundError: No module named 'torchvision. squeezenet1_0() densenet = models. The required minimum input size of the model is 32x32. 解决方案. These can constructed by passing pretrained=True: 对于 ResNet variants 和 AlexNet ,我们也提供了预训练( pre-trained )的模型。 ### 解决 `ModuleNotFoundError: No module named 'torchvision. 若toechvision >= 0. utils module contains various utilities, mostly for visualization. 10. 4 , 则需要将from torchvision. py at main · pytorch/vision Models and pre-trained weights; Datasets; Utils; Operators; Decoding / Encoding images and videos; Feature extraction for model inspection; TorchServe; PyTorch on XLA Devices; Docs > Module code > torchvision > torchvision. 根据提供的引用内容,出现"No module named 'torchvision. utils not found. SqueezeNet 1. This should work. io import decode_image from pathlib import Path dog1_int = decode_image (str (Path ('. utils import load_state_dict_from_url Traceback (most recent call last): File "<stdin>", line 1, in < module > ModuleNotFoundError: No module named 'torchvision Args: weights (:class:`~torchvision. get_model (name: str, ** config: Any) → Module [source] ¶ Gets the model name and configuration and returns an instantiated model. py at main · pytorch/vision VGG¶ torchvision. import math import pathlib import warnings from types import FunctionType from typing import Any, BinaryIO, List, Optional, Tuple, Union import numpy as np import torch from PIL import Image, ImageColor, ImageDraw, ImageFont import torchvision. resnet18()alexnet = models. one of {'pyav', 'video_reader'}. By default, no pre-trained weights are used. utils module contains various utilities, mostly for vizualization. utils import load_state_dict_from_url 改成 from torch. _ utils import download_url_to_file"替换 Inference not working. 7k次,点赞19次,收藏19次。1. 若toechvision <0. hub import load_state_dict_from_url 即可。 (这是我所遇到的问题,通过这种方式解决了) 3. 1 has 2. draw_bounding_boxes (image, boxes[, labels, ]) Draws bounding boxes on given image. utils’’这样的错误。 这个错误通常意味着torchvision库没有被正确安装,或者安装的版本与你的PyTorch版本不匹配。下面,我们将提供几种可能的解决方案来帮助你修复这个问 这里写自定义目录标题DeeplabV3 ResNet101调用torchvision. models subpackage contains definitions of models for addressing different tasks, including: image classification, pixelwise semantic segmentation, We provide pre-trained models, using the PyTorch torch. utils'这样的错误。 这通常意味着torchvision库没有正确安装,或者安装的版本与你的代码不兼容。 1. :param pretrained: If True, returns a model pre-trained on ImageNet :type pretrained: bool :param progress: If True, displays a progress bar of the download to stderr VGG¶ torchvision. ResNet [source] ¶ Wide ResNet-101-2 model from “Wide Residual Networks”. 若toechvision <0. Models and pre-trained weights¶. :param pretrained: If True, returns a model pre-trained on ImageNet :type pretrained: bool :param progress: If True, displays a progress bar of the download to stderr Models (Beta) Discover, publish, torchvision > torchvision. utils是 PyTorch 的一个子模块,用于提供一些实用的工具函数和类,以便在图像和视频处理中使用。这个模块包含了一些方便的方法,用于数据加载、预处理、可视化等任务。主要功能和用法以下是 torchvisi 文章浏览阅读4. ### 回答1: 出现该错误是因为没有找到名为"torchvision. model_zoo. Navigation Menu Toggle navigation. For a resnet you could either use the 最终解决方案是将代码中的fromtorchvision. VGG11_Weights`, optional): The pretrained weights to use. 总之,PyTorch IntermediateLayerGetter是一个非常有用的功能,尤其适合需要获得神经网络中指定层输出的用户。此外,IntermediateLayerGetter还可以与其他PyTorch模块和功能结合使用,例如torchvision. get_video_backend [source] ¶ Returns the currently active video backend used to decode videos. When I use the environment of pytorch=1. get_image_backend [source] ¶ Gets the name of the package used to load images. 4,请检查其他问题 The torchvision. This worked for me. py torch. normalize (bool, optional) – If True, shift the image to the range (0, 1), by Datasets, Transforms and Models specific to Computer Vision - pytorch/vision Datasets, Transforms and Models specific to Computer Vision - vision/torchvision/models/detection/anchor_utils. utils' How should I do to sovle this problem? The text was updated successfully, but these errors 1. utils Models and pre-trained weights¶. alexnet (pretrained = Used during inference box_detections_per_img (int): maximum number of detections per image, for all classes.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. yvkvq wtuyol opgx ljlfxpo xlrrm jneez yykh pvkaxzd iagoa fszuvc qyqyb pcolb cxe irauavuz wmxbyh